KUALA LUMPUR, Dec 30 —The public has been reminded today that celebration activities or gathering in large numbers on the eve of the new year are not allowed.
Bukit Aman’s Department of Internal Security and Public Order director Datuk Hazani Ghazali said this was to avoid the risk of Covid-19 outbreaks.
“I have instructed standard operating procedures (SOP) monitoring teams throughout the country to conduct patrols and monitoring in popular spots to ensure that no people gather and carry out activities that violate the SOPs of the National Recovery Plan.
“I remind the public not to get involved in any new year’s celebration activities, or gather in large numbers on the eve of the new year tomorrow at any popular spots,” he told Bernama today.
The police will conduct the “omnipresence” method of monitoring popular spots as well as roads across the state ahead of the New Year.
